Objectives: By the end of this course you will be able to use MS Word as a Desktop Publishing tool, create sections breaks and newspaper columns, manage the presentation of a document and confidently use the advance formatting table options such as calculating data, using the provided manual if required. Prerequisites: This course is designed for students who have completed the Word 2003 Fundamentals Course or have equivalent knowledge. It is not suitable as an introduction for people who have little or no experience with this software.
